Popular Skill-Based Programmes in Romania
The demand for trained professionals continues to grow in multiple service-oriented sectors. Professional skill courses in Romania focus on sectors where employers actively recruit qualified candidates. These short-term courses are structured for rapid job readiness.
Culinary Arts Training is widely chosen by applicants. Students learn European cooking techniques, kitchen safety standards, food preparation methods, and menu planning. Graduates often find employment within hospitality establishments and catering companies.
Hospitality training in Romania also include dedicated options including Pastry Chef training, where trainees master baking techniques, dessert presentation, and patisserie skills. The hospitality sector values creativity and precision, making this course well suited to aspiring pastry professionals. Bartender training provides expertise in drink preparation, bar operations, and guest interaction. Similarly, Professional Waiter and Waitress Certification emphasises service standards, communication skills, and restaurant management basics, preparing students for career advancement within hospitality venues. Beyond hospitality, technical roles such as Pest Control Technician training offer dependable employment pathways. This course addresses industry protocols, safety measures, and regulatory compliance, meeting continuous requirements across business and household environments.

Accessible Entry Requirements for Indian Applicants
A significant reason behind the popularity of vocational training courses in Romania 2026 is the straightforward eligibility structure. Unlike conventional university programmes that require high academic scores and formal language certifications, these vocational pathways prioritise practical motivation and readiness to learn. Applicants typically need at least secondary-level education certification. The age range generally accommodates candidates between nineteen and forty years, allowing both recent school completers and professionals to seek overseas employment. Study gaps are often permitted, which is advantageous for those with breaks in academic history. Additionally, many programmes avoid strict language certification demands, making the application process more approachable.
